Why did the Eagles reunite?
The Eagles reunited officially in April of 1994 to film an MTV special, and those tracks became their Hell Freezes Over album, which was followed by a tour of the same name. The album and road trek were both massively successful, re-launching the band to a new generation.
What happened to the Eagles after Hell Freezes Over?
Following Hell Freezes Over, the Eagles remained a touring and recording band and released several more albums, including 2003’s The Very Best Of, which sold more than 5 million units in the United States, and a double studio album, Long Road Out of Eden, in 2007.
